You would understand that " Home Ground" is a very loose definition in the real world of AFL in Victoria. The Cat's are indeed the only club in Victoria with a true "home ground" compared to all other Victorian clubs. The matches fixtured at Kardinia Park during the season and finals are predicated on the likelihood that the match would not otherwise be classified as a potential blockbuster at the G.

The Cats due to their long and successful history are a large supporter based club, the AFL wants as many of them to turn up to the footy as often and as much as possible. Whilst it's not always possible to predict which matches are likely to be blockbusters the AFL even fixtures struggling clubs like Essendon and Carlton this season to play their home matches at the G against the Cat's instead of their "normal home ground (Ha Ha ! ) Marvel" so it bolsters the numbers for those clubs with the huge Cat's fans base turning up.

In other words the true Geelong fan base has outgrown KP. It's great for lower profile matches but so many people love to see the hoops at the G!

Richmond & Geelong played at GMHBA less than a month before the Qualifying final.

Geelong won by 14 points in a game where Martin mostly rested forward, Richmond played with a man down for 3/4 of the game after Caddy got injured and Geelong had one dominant quarter.

Even if the Qualifying final was at GMHBA, the Tigers then had experience playing there — as the R21 match was their first match there in 5 seasons.

Richmond led the Qualifying Final from start to finish with a dominant 51 point win.

Is the change in venue equivalent to a 10 goal turn around?
